Does Carnival offer Egg Beaters? I try to avoid regular eggs and eat Egg Beaters. Just curious. Sailing 3/18 on Glory.

 

Yes, they offer egg substitute in the dining room... I've never asked at the lido buffet however... wouldn't hurt to ask!!

Yes, I'm looking at the dining room b'fast menu. Under the listing for omelettes, it says:

 

"Low-Cholesterol Egg Substitute Available Upon Request (Egg Beaters)"

I tried the Ham & Cheese omelette with Egg Beaters once...very good!:)

My wife only eats egg whites, or egg beaters. In the past, when she has asked for an egg white omelette at the buffet station, I've watched the guy crack the egg, separate it, toss the yolk, and make the omelette with just the whites.

My BF eats egg beaters. He was able to get egg substitute in tge Dining Room. On the Lido Deck he could get egg whites prepared at the omelete station.

 

As a previous poster said....Egg Beaters are egg whites with coloring and some spices added. BF said the the egg wgite omelete on the Lido Deck was very tasty.
